Windows 10 / LO 24.8.0.3

I am still struggling with a lot of funny stuff.
Right now:
I used to use for example "ALT+3" to set the page magnification to "optimal". Never had any trouble with that. Now I found that the key combination works - but ONLY with the number keys on top of the keyboard.
The tenkey keys do NOT work.
Is there a trick to fix this? (I already tried everything I can think of)

Using a key combination with tenkeys is a lot more convenient than having to move each to to the top of the keyboard.

Sorry Thomas, this is expected for the 24.2.1 release onward.

Behavior of the <Alt>+[1-9] vs <Alt>+numPad[1-9] were split. On Windows the Numpad is now only used to enter Windows "Alt-codes" ASCII/OEM and Unicode (BMP & SMP) [1]. While the <Alt>+[1-9] keys are assigned to the Sidebar deck shortcuts (see tdf#158112 and tdf#156443 if you need the details).

The actual keystrokes received from the keyboard are now different between the NumPad and the number keys.

However, <Alt>+3 should be opening the Gallery Sidebar deck. Only if you have made a user profile customization in use where via Tools -> Customize -> Keyboard you have assigned a shortcut for the .uno:ZoomOptimal to the <Alt>+3 control would that behavior occur.
